## SMS Strategy

### What Converts:
- **Straightforward job details:** Trade, location (suburb), duration, rate, immediate start Y/N
- **Clear CTA:** "Reply YES if available" / "Tap link to view"
- **Personalisation:** First name, trade, location-based
- **Urgency without pressure:** "URGENT: Concreters needed tomorrow" NOT "Limited spots!!!"

### SMS Sequences:

**Worker Onboarding (5 msgs over 2 weeks):**
1. Day 0: "Welcome to RateRight! We'll text when jobs match your trade/location."
2. Day 2: "Profile tip: Add certifications to get more offers."
3. Day 7: "Reply with preferred job types: 1) Short-term 2) Long-term 3) Both"
4. Day 14: "Pro tip: Always confirm job details before accepting."
5. Job alerts only when relevant

**Contractor Job Posted (3 msgs over 48h):**
1. Immediate: "Job posted! Matching you with [trade] in [location]."
2. 2 hours: "Update: [X] workers viewed your job. [Dashboard link]"
3. 24 hours: "Job expires in 24h. Reply EXTEND for more time."

**Worker Job Match (4 msgs):**
1. "[Trade] needed in [suburb]. [Duration]. Reply YES if available."
2. If YES: "Great! Contractor will contact shortly. Details: [link]"
3. 1hr before: "Reminder: Job starts [time] at [address]. Bring [tools]."
4. After: "How'd it go? Rate your experience: [link]"

### Rules:
- Max 160 characters per message
- No emoji overload (1-2 max)
- Australian spelling ("labour" not "labor")
- Clear opt-out: "Reply STOP to unsubscribe"
- Sender ID: "RateRight" not random number
- Never send before 7 AM or after 8 PM
- Express consent required (Australian compliance)
